Why COB LED Technology is Revolutionizing Strawberry Cultivation

COB (Chip-on-Board) LED technology represents a fundamental shift from traditional LED arrays. Instead of individual diodes spread across a panel, COB systems pack dozens of LED chips directly onto a single substrate, creating a dense, uniform light source that mimics the sun’s natural intensity. For strawberries, this matters more than you might think.

The compact nature of COB LEDs generates a more focused, penetrating light that reaches lower canopy layers where strawberries develop. Traditional SMD (Surface-Mounted Device) LEDs often create a “polka-dot” effect with uneven photon distribution, leading to inconsistent fruit size and ripening times. COB technology eliminates this problem, delivering uniform Photosynthetic Photon Flux Density (PPFD) across your entire growing area—critical for strawberries that require consistent light exposure from flower initiation through fruit maturation.

Understanding the Unique Light Requirements of Strawberry Plants

The Photoperiod Sensitivity Factor

Strawberries are classified into three primary groups based on their photoperiod response: June-bearing, everbearing, and day-neutral. Each category demands different lighting strategies. June-bearing varieties require short-day conditions to initiate flowering, typically needing less than 12 hours of light during specific developmental windows. Day-neutral cultivars, increasingly popular for indoor cultivation, flower regardless of photoperiod but respond dramatically to light intensity and quality.

Spectral Preferences Through Growth Stages

Strawberry plants don’t just need “light”—they need the right light at the right time. During vegetative growth, they thrive with higher blue light ratios (400-500nm) to promote compact, robust leaf development. As they transition to flowering and fruiting, red light (600-700nm) becomes critical for flower initiation and sugar accumulation in the berries. Far-red light (700-750nm), often overlooked, plays a crucial role in leaf expansion and can accelerate flowering in certain cultivars when used strategically.

Key COB LED Specifications That Actually Matter

PPFD Values: The Real Performance Metric

Forget lumens—they measure human-visible light, not what plants use. PPFD (Photosynthetic Photon Flux Density), measured in μmol/m²/s, tells you how many usable photons actually reach your plant canopy. For strawberries, target values vary significantly by growth stage: 200-300 μmol/m²/s during seedling establishment, 400-600 during vegetative growth, and 600-800 during peak fruiting. Anything above 800 μmol/m²/s typically wastes energy unless you’re implementing advanced CO₂ supplementation.

Uniformity Ratios and Coverage Footprints

A COB LED’s coverage footprint isn’t just about square footage—it’s about uniformity. Look for systems that maintain at least 90% PPFD uniformity across the advertised coverage area. High-quality manufacturers provide detailed PPFD maps showing light distribution at various hanging heights. For strawberries grown in horizontal beds or vertical towers, this data helps you calculate optimal spacing and avoid the common mistake of over-lighting center zones while under-lighting perimeter plants.

Spectrum Science: What Strawberry Plants Really Crave

Full-Spectrum vs. Targeted-Spectrum Debate

The term “full-spectrum” has become marketing jargon, but its meaning varies wildly between manufacturers. True full-spectrum COB LEDs for strawberries should include a continuous wavelength output from 380nm to 780nm, with emphasis peaks in the blue (450nm), red (660nm), and far-red (730nm) regions. Some advanced 2026 models now incorporate UV-A (315-400nm) in controlled doses to enhance anthocyanin production—potentially deepening berry color and increasing antioxidant content.

The Green Light Controversy

For years, growers believed green light was wasted energy. Recent research reveals that green photons penetrate deeper into dense strawberry canopies, driving photosynthesis in lower leaves that blue and red light cannot reach. Premium COB systems now include a calculated green component (500-600nm) at 15-20% of total output, improving overall canopy photosynthetic efficiency by up to 12% in multi-tier setups.

Power and Coverage: Calculating Your Growing Space Needs

Wattage Efficiency in 2026

The industry has moved beyond simple watt-per-square-foot calculations. Modern COB LEDs achieve 2.8-3.2 μmol/J efficacy, meaning a 300W system can outperform older 600W models. For strawberries, calculate based on target PPFD and system efficacy rather than raw power consumption. A 4’x4’ fruiting chamber typically requires 320-400W of high-efficiency COB LED, while vegetative spaces need 30% less power.

Adjustable Power Draw and Modular Design

The best 2026 COB systems feature variable power settings, allowing you to dim output during propagation phases and maximize intensity during fruiting. Look for drivers that maintain consistent spectrum quality across all power levels—cheaper units shift spectrum when dimmed, disrupting your plants’ photomorphogenic responses. Modular designs that let you add or remove COB modules as your operation scales provide the ultimate flexibility for strawberry growers experimenting with different cultivars or growing systems.

Thermal Management: The Silent Killer of LED Performance

Passive vs. Active Cooling Systems

COB LEDs generate significant heat density that must be managed effectively. Passive cooling through massive aluminum heat sinks offers silent operation and zero maintenance, ideal for small-scale growers sensitive to noise. However, commercial operations often prefer active cooling with temperature-controlled fans that reduce fixture weight and enable compact vertical stacking. The critical specification is junction temperature—quality manufacturers keep COB junction temperatures below 85°C to ensure the 50,000+ hour lifespan.

Heat Impact on Strawberry Microclimate

Excessive radiant heat from poorly cooled COB LEDs can raise leaf surface temperatures above optimal photosynthetic range (22-26°C for most strawberry cultivars), causing photorespiration and reduced fruit set. Advanced systems include thermal barriers or directed airflow designs that channel heat away from the plant canopy. When evaluating fixtures, consider how heat dissipates—not just that it’s managed.

Build Quality and Durability Factors

Ingress Protection Ratings for Humid Environments

Strawberry cultivation requires 70-80% relative humidity, creating challenging conditions for electronic components. Look for IP65 or higher ratings, which guarantee protection against water jets and dust ingress. In 2026, premium COB fixtures feature sealed optical assemblies with Gore-Tex vents that allow pressure equalization without letting moisture penetrate.

Driver Quality and Surge Protection

The LED driver is the heart of your system, converting AC power to precise DC current. Mean Well and Inventronics drivers have become industry standards, offering 5-7 year warranties and built-in surge protection up to 6kV. For strawberry operations in regions with unstable power grids, this protection prevents catastrophic failures during storms or grid fluctuations. Avoid systems with generic, unbranded drivers—their failure rate in humid agricultural environments exceeds 40% within two years.

Dimming and Control Features for Precision Growing

0-10V vs. PWM Dimming Protocols

While both methods adjust light intensity, they affect plant physiology differently. 0-10V analog dimming smoothly reduces current to COB chips, maintaining spectral consistency. PWM (Pulse Width Modulation) dimming rapidly switches LEDs on and off, which can cause plant stress if frequencies drop below 2kHz. For strawberries, which are sensitive to light flicker, insist on PWM frequencies above 10kHz or stick with analog 0-10V systems.

Integration with Environmental Controllers

Modern strawberry facilities use centralized environmental control systems managing light, humidity, CO₂, and nutrients. Your COB LED should integrate seamlessly via 0-10V, DALI, or wireless protocols like LoRaWAN. The ability to program dynamic light recipes—gradually increasing intensity to simulate sunrise, adjusting spectrum ratios weekly, or implementing shade periods during peak heat—transforms static lighting into a precision cultivation tool.

Common Mistakes When Choosing COB LED Grow Lights

Overlooking Beam Angle Implications

COB LEDs come with varying beam angles—60°, 90°, and 120° being most common. Narrow beams increase intensity but create hotspots; wide beams improve uniformity but waste photons on walls. For strawberries grown on flat beds, 90° offers the best compromise. Vertical tower systems benefit from 120° optics to ensure side canopy penetration.

Ignoring Color Rendering Index (CRI)

While CRI measures light quality for human vision, it correlates with spectral continuity. Low CRI (<80) often indicates gaps in the spectrum where strawberry photoreceptors are active. High CRI values (>90) suggest a more complete, sun-like spectrum that supports holistic plant development beyond just photosynthesis.

Installation and Positioning Best Practices

Hanging Height Dynamics

The inverse square law means small height adjustments create large PPFD changes. Start with manufacturer recommendations, but verify with a quantum sensor. For seedlings, hang higher (24-30") to reduce intensity; for fruiting plants, lower to 18-24" to maximize PPFD. Always measure at multiple canopy positions—strawberry plants in the same tray can experience 30% PPFD variation if lights aren’t perfectly level.

Light Mover Systems for Maximum Efficiency

Stationary lights create a fixed footprint, but strawberries develop dynamically. Light rail systems that slowly move COB fixtures across growing areas can increase coverage by 40% while reducing fixture count. This approach also eliminates permanent shadow patterns and ensures more uniform plant development across large growing benches.

Maintenance and Longevity Tips

Preventive Cleaning Protocols

Dust and nutrient residue can reduce light output by 15-20% within six months. Establish a monthly cleaning schedule using isopropyl alcohol and microfiber cloths—never water directly on the fixture. For commercial operations, compressed air blowers every two weeks prevent buildup in hard-to-reach heat sink crevices.

COB Degradation Monitoring

Even quality COB LEDs lose 5-10% output after 20,000 hours. Use a quantum sensor quarterly to track PPFD at fixed reference points. When output drops below 90% of original specifications, it’s time to plan replacement. Some advanced systems include built-in photodetectors that automatically log degradation data, alerting you before yield suffers.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. What makes COB LEDs better than quantum boards for growing strawberries?

COB LEDs create a more concentrated, penetrating light source that mimics the sun’s intensity, which is crucial for strawberry fruit development. Quantum boards spread diodes across a larger area, often resulting in lower canopy penetration and less uniform PPFD distribution. For strawberries, which develop fruit at various canopy levels, COB’s focused output ensures consistent light reaches lower leaves and developing berries, leading to more uniform ripening and higher overall yields.

2. How many hours per day should I run COB LED grow lights for strawberries?

Day-neutral strawberries perform best with 14-16 hours of light during vegetative growth and 12-14 hours during fruiting to maintain plant vigor. June-bearing varieties need 8-12 hours during flower initiation, then 12-14 hours during fruit development. Everbearing cultivars thrive on 12-14 hours year-round. Always include a gradual sunrise/sunset simulation (30-minute ramp) to avoid plant stress and photoinhibition.

3. Can I use the same COB LED settings for all strawberry growth stages?

No, this is a common mistake that reduces yields. Seedlings need 200-300 μmol/m²/s intensity with higher blue light ratio (40-50%). Vegetative plants require 400-600 μmol/m²/s with balanced spectrum. Fruiting plants demand 600-800 μmol/m²/s with increased red and far-red to promote flowering and sugar accumulation. The best 2026 COB systems include pre-programmed growth stage modes that automatically adjust spectrum and intensity.

4. What’s the ideal hanging height for COB LED grow lights above strawberries?

Start at 24-30 inches for seedlings and clones, then lower to 18-24 inches for vegetative growth, and 12-18 inches during heavy fruiting—always verifying with a quantum sensor. The key is maintaining target PPFD while keeping leaf surface temperature below 26°C. If leaf temps exceed this, raise lights 2-3 inches even if PPFD drops slightly. Temperature stress harms strawberries more than modest light reduction.

5. How do I prevent light burn on strawberry leaves with high-power COB LEDs?

Light burn appears as bleached, crispy leaf edges, often mistaken for nutrient deficiency. Prevent it by: (1) Acclimating plants gradually over 7-10 days, starting at 50% power, (2) Maintaining adequate air circulation to keep leaf surfaces cool, (3) Monitoring leaf surface temperature with an infrared thermometer, and (4) Implementing a 15-30 minute “shade period” every 2-3 hours during peak intensity fruiting stages. Quality COB systems with precise dimming make this management much easier.

6. Do COB LEDs help increase strawberry sweetness and flavor?

Absolutely. The right spectrum directly impacts sugar and secondary metabolite production. High-quality COB LEDs with strong 660nm red output during fruiting increase brix levels (sugar content) by 15-25% compared to generic LEDs. Adding controlled UV-A (380-400nm) in the final week before harvest can boost anthocyanins and aroma compounds, creating more flavorful berries that command premium prices.

7. What’s the lifespan of COB LED grow lights in humid strawberry environments?

Premium COB LEDs rated for 50,000+ hours (11 years at 12 hours/day) can achieve this lifespan in humid conditions IF they have proper IP65+ sealing and quality drivers. Budget models without adequate protection often fail within 2-3 years. The driver typically fails before the COB chips, so invest in fixtures with replaceable, name-brand drivers. Regular cleaning and maintaining airflow around fixtures also dramatically extend operational life.

8. Can I mix COB LEDs with other light types in my strawberry grow room?

Mixing light types creates spectral inconsistencies that confuse plant photoreceptors and makes environmental control complex. If you must mix—for example, supplementing COB overhead lighting with LED strips for side illumination in vertical systems—ensure all fixtures share the same spectral peaks and control protocols. The color temperature difference between sources should be less than 500K to avoid plant stress responses.

9. How much will a quality COB LED system increase my electricity bill?

A 400W professional COB LED running 14 hours daily consumes 5.6 kWh per day. At average US commercial rates of $0.13/kWh, that’s $0.73 daily or $22 monthly per fixture. Compare this to older HID systems at 600W ($1.09 daily) or low-efficiency LEDs at 500W ($0.91 daily). The real savings come from reduced HVAC costs—COB LEDs produce 60% less radiant heat than HPS, cutting cooling expenses by $15-30 monthly per fixture.

10. Are there any safety certifications I should insist on for COB LED grow lights?

Yes, non-negotiable certifications include: UL or ETL listing (electrical safety), IP65 or higher (moisture protection), CE marking (European standards), and RoHS compliance (hazardous materials). For commercial operations, DLC horticultural listing qualifies you for utility rebates and ensures the fixture meets stringent performance standards. Avoid any COB LED lacking these certifications—they’re not worth the fire or electrical shock risk in humid growing environments.
